Triangulo de pascal en JavaScript
JavaScript
Publicado el 30 de Octubre del 2020 por Katas (200 códigos)
3.975 visualizaciones desde el 30 de Octubre del 2020
Crear una función que reciba una profundidad y devuelva un array de arrays que represente el triangulo de Pascal desde el primer nivel hasta el indicado.
1
2
3
4
5
trianguloPascal(2); // [[1], [1, 1]]
trianguloPascal(3); // [[1], [1, 1], [1, 2, 1]]
trianguloPascal(4); // [[1], [1, 1], [1, 2, 1], [1, 3, 3, 1]]
trianguloPascal(5); // [[1], [1, 1], [1, 2, 1], [1, 3, 3, 1], [1, 4, 6, 4, 1]]
trianguloPascal(6); // [[1], [1, 1], [1, 2, 1], [1, 3, 3, 1], [1, 4, 6, 4, 1], [1, 5, 10, 10, 5, 1]]
Comentarios sobre la versión: 1 (0)
No hay comentarios